    • The Rockbridge County News of 25 Jan 1912 reported the death of C. J. Bell as follows:

      Mr. C. J. Bell Died This Morning Near Raphine
      Intelligence was received here to-day of the death at his home near Raphine of Mr. Cornelius Jackson Bell. He died at 7:30 o'clock from pneumonia, added to other infirmities.

      Mr. Bell was one of the best known and most popular citizens of Rockbridge and his death will be heard with general regret. He had for some time been in bad health.

      Mr. Bell was born near where he died, Oct. 12, 1833, and all of his long life of seventy-eight years were spent in Rockbridge. Mr. Bell was a Confederate veteran. He was a man of fine intelligence. He took much interest in public affairs and in religious work. He was for forty-six years an elder in Mt. Carmel church and for thirty-eight years clerk of the session. In his attendance upon all religious meetings of church and session he was remarkable. In public affairs Mr. Bell will be best remembered as clerk of South River school board. He served upon the board for a generation, and struggled with its work during its early days of adversity, and survived to see his labors crowned with the schools of South River in a most flourishing condition. Mr. Bell took an unfailing interest in the success of the Democratic party.

      At his home, an old fashioned hospitality prevailed, and he was never happier than when he saw his friends about him there.

      The county News is indebted to Mr. Bell for services of great value, extending from its foundation to his last illness. His loyalty in reporting the news of his neighborhood was remarkable, and by intelligence and wide acquaintance with people and events of his locality he was highly qualified.

      Mr. Bell was a son of Nelson Bell of the well known Rockbridge and Augusta family of that name. He was educated at Washington and Lee. He was thrice married. first to Miss Sue Bradley, then to Miss Pitzer of Botetourt, and next to Miss Lizzie W. Hyde, who survives him. He left six sons, Charles B. Bell of Bluefield, Frank Bell of Washington, Bennett N. Bell of near Lexington, by the first marriage, and Hansford H. Bell, Ollie H. Bell and Harry Bell by the third marriage. All were at his bedside when he died.
